South America's Renewable Energy Future: Challenges and Opportunities

Unlocking South America's Renewable Energy Potential: A Path to Sustainable Growth



The global imperative for sustainable energy solutions is particularly resonant in South America, a continent brimming with natural resources ideally suited for renewable energy development. This region possesses immense potential, yet faces significant challenges in harnessing this power. This article delves into the opportunities and obstacles inherent in South America's renewable energy journey, with a specific focus on the crucial role of Science, Technology, and Innovation.



Abundant Resources: A Foundation for Renewable Energy



South America's geographical diversity provides a rich tapestry of renewable energy sources. Abundant sunlight, powerful winds, and significant geothermal activity offer a robust foundation for large-scale renewable energy projects. Countries like Brazil, Argentina, and Chile are already pioneers in solar and wind energy, demonstrating the region's capacity for significant progress.



Solar Power: Shining Bright in the South



Solar energy presents a particularly promising avenue for South America. Countries such as Chile, blessed with exceptionally high solar irradiation, are experiencing a surge in solar energy installations. The Atacama Desert, known for its intense sunlight, houses some of the world's largest solar power plants, highlighting the potential for even greater expansion.



Wind Energy: Harnessing Nature's Power



Wind energy is rapidly gaining traction across South America, with Brazil emerging as a leader. Strategic placement of wind farms along the coastline leverages consistent, strong winds to generate substantial clean energy. This success underscores the viability of wind power as a crucial component of the region's energy mix.



Hydropower: A Legacy with Modern Challenges



Hydropower has long been a cornerstone of South America's energy landscape, boasting some of the world's largest hydropower plants, such as the Itaipu Dam. However, growing awareness of environmental impacts and concerns regarding the displacement of indigenous communities are prompting a diversification towards other renewable sources, creating opportunities for innovation and sustainable development.



Geothermal Energy: An Untapped Reservoir



Despite significant geothermal potential, this resource remains largely untapped in South America. Countries like Peru and Ecuador possess substantial geothermal reserves that could contribute significantly to clean energy production. Investing in exploration and development in this area represents a considerable opportunity for future energy independence.



Obstacles to Overcome: Infrastructure, Finance, and Regulation



While the potential is vast, South America faces significant hurdles in realizing its renewable energy ambitions. Inadequate infrastructure is a major impediment, necessitating substantial investment in upgrading transmission lines and building new infrastructure to effectively integrate renewable energy sources into existing grids. This requires significant planning and long-term vision.



The high upfront costs associated with renewable energy projects present another challenge. While long-term benefits are substantial, the initial investment can be prohibitive for many nations. Innovative financing mechanisms, such as public-private partnerships and green bonds, are crucial in mitigating this financial barrier and attracting investment.



Supportive regulatory frameworks are essential for stimulating renewable energy development. Governments must create policies that incentivize investment, foster a business-friendly environment, and ensure transparent, efficient regulatory processes to attract both domestic and foreign investment.



Human Capital and Collaboration: Key to Success



Investing in education and skills development is paramount. A skilled workforce capable of designing, installing, and maintaining renewable energy systems is crucial for long-term sustainability. Collaboration between governments, educational institutions, and the private sector is needed to establish comprehensive training programs that meet the specific demands of this growing sector.



Regional collaboration is equally vital. Sharing best practices, technological advancements, and lessons learned can accelerate progress and prevent duplication of efforts. A unified approach fosters innovation and maximizes the region's collective potential.



Continued investment in research and development is crucial for technological advancement and cost reduction. Strengthening research institutions, fostering university partnerships, and engaging with international organizations will ensure South America remains at the forefront of renewable energy innovation.



Public awareness and engagement are critical for creating a receptive environment. Effective public campaigns and educational initiatives can raise awareness of the benefits of renewable energy and encourage individuals to embrace sustainable practices. This public support is vital for political will and policy decisions.



South America's Global Opportunity: Investment and Integration



South America can leverage its renewable energy potential to attract significant international investment and promote regional integration. Demonstrating a clear commitment to sustainable development positions the region as an attractive destination for clean energy investment, fostering economic growth and cooperation among neighboring countries.
